Output ec40bfe88dab23cbb05afd15fd383458cdf070400d4d29262ae42e40e5897d93:330

value
1444440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e4f5e2bb4c2a3bfd6db61f3edfda3348dd9b42 OP_EQUAL
address
DFtTtA2PDrLvT1mJxSH8uynQgjVaiyJjZg
transaction
ec40bfe88dab23cbb05afd15fd383458cdf070400d4d29262ae42e40e5897d93
spent
true